Changes include:
Incentives for solar photovoltaic systems are now available across the province.
Incentives are available for small and large commercial, industrial and institutional participants who are interested in behind-the-meter solar installations to displace their load and reduce their demand on the grid under the Prescriptive stream.
Microgeneration projects up to 10 kW of direct current (DC) capacity are eligible to receive $1,000/kW-DC, and small-medium generation projects greater than 10 kW up to 1 MW of alternating current (AC) capacity are eligible to receive $860/kW-AC, up to 50 percent of the eligible project costs. Projects larger than 1 MW-AC are eligible, however, the incentive is capped at 1 MW-AC.
Incentives for the installation of energy management information systems (EMIS) are available for industrial facilities under the Prescriptive stream, funded by Natural Resources Canada (NRCan) as part of its Green Industrial Facilities and Manufacturing Program. Industrial facilities with an annual baseline energy consumption of less than or equal to 400,000 GJ are eligible to receive $50,000, and industrial facilities with an annual baseline energy consumption of greater than 400,000 GJ are eligible to receive $250,000, up to 50 percent of the eligible project costs, for the installation of an EMIS.
Prescriptive computer room air conditioning (CRAC) incentives for new and existing data centres are available. Note that facilities that require cooling for their computer room are eligible, even if the organization is not technically a “data centre”.
Lighting controls, including wall switch occupancy sensors, wall/ceiling mount occupancy sensors and fixture mounted/integrated occupancy sensors, have been removed from the Retrofit program and are now offered under the Instant Discounts Program. Networked lighting controls remain as an eligible measure under the Retrofit program.
